Description

In autumn 2021, three fifth-graders had the visionary idea of creating a pump track in Andeer. Their enthusiasm for this trend sport was the impetus for a community project that led to the founding of an association. The municipality of Andeer was open to this project from the outset and actively supported it.

After intensive planning and collaboration with the renowned company Velosolutions, the project was successfully realised in summer 2024. The Val Schons pump track is centrally located on the Andeer school square and is easily accessible thanks to its proximity to public transport.

The pump track is designed to appeal to people of almost all ages, from children to teenagers and adults. Whether by bike, skateboard or scooter - the track offers fun and a sporting challenge for beginners and advanced riders alike. The facility is also freely accessible, so everyone has the opportunity to let off steam and improve their skills.

The Val Schons pump track is therefore not only a sporting meeting place, but also a symbol of the commitment and sense of community of the younger generation in Andeer.

Directions

Public Transport

Andeer can be reached by PostBus. Further information on the timetable can be found in the SBB online timetable.

Directions

On the A13, take exit 24-Zillis towards Zillis/Andeer. Then follow the signs on the main road to Andeer. Plan your journey with the Google route planner.

Parking

We recommend using the parking spaces at the northern entrance to the village.
